Liana Mae Speaks Up After Being Linked to Chavit Singson
LIANA MAE – The actress has spoken out publicly to clarify the truth behind recent rumors linking her to Ilocos Sur’s former governor, Chavit Singson. The speculation began after a photo of the two surfaced online, leading to widespread assumptions and controversy on social media.
Liana explained that the viral image was taken during a work-related dinner held in Ilocos for the film Samahan ng Makasalanan. She emphasized that the dinner was strictly a professional meeting and not a personal gathering. According to her, she attended the dinner with her fellow cast members and her mother, and it was simply part of her job. She clarified that there was no romantic involvement.
The Sparkle artist shared that she typically chooses to remain silent on such issues but felt the need to address the matter this time to clear up any misunderstandings. She admitted that while she doesn’t owe anyone an explanation, the hurtful and unfair assumptions prompted her to speak up. Many of the things being said, she noted, are simply not true.

Liana also pointed out how quickly people tend to judge based on a single photo or limited information. She called for understanding and reminded the public not to jump to conclusions without knowing the full context.
To conclude her statement, Liana confirmed that she is currently in a relationship and has nothing to hide. She expressed her desire for peace and encouraged others to do the same. She made it clear that she is not the person some are trying to portray her as, and that her focus remains on her work and personal integrity.

Chavit Singson, known for his long-standing political career and business ventures, has not made any public comment on the matter. Meanwhile, Liana Mae remains focused on her projects and hopes the issue will soon be put to rest.
